
Problem
Possible Cause
Solution
The baseline of the
spectrum is not flat.
The KBr pellet was made with
coarsely ground KBr powder,
or the KBr pellet was
improperly pressed.
The background spectrum for
a cast film was collected with
an empty sample holder in the
infrared beam.
The spectrometer is not
properly aligned, causing a
sloped baseline.
The spectrometer has not been
on long enough to reach
thermal equilibrium.
The spectrometer is not
properly purged.
Be sure to press the pellet properly.
Remove the sample holder and collect
the background again.
Use the Align button on the
Diagnostic tab of the Experiment
Setup dialog box to align the
spectrometer.
For best results allow the spectrometer
at least one hour to stabilize after
turning it on.
Check the system to make sure the
correct purge gas is being used and
that the flow rate is correct.
